- Mss Eur G37 : The Clive Collection, comprising the papers of Robert Clive, 1st Baron Clive of Plassey (1725-1774), Governor of Bengal 1757-1760…
Mss Eur G37/13 : Various notes, narratives, translations, formal documents and financial papers, mostly relating to India and Clive's work there.
Mss Eur G37/13/12 : Records of councils, proclamations and military matters. - Contains:
- Mss Eur G37/13/12 ff.1-2 : Extracts from various newspapers reporting military and naval events.
Mss Eur G37/13/12 ff.3-4 : List of articles, possibly intended for a treaty between the English and French East India Companies.
Mss Eur G37/13/12 f.5 : "Plan of proceedings in Council 28 Oct 1765".
Mss Eur G37/13/12 f.6 : Formal protest made by Colonel Sir Robert Barker against Anthony Roots' intention to resign.
Mss Eur G37/13/12 f.7 : Memorandum of a request for an account of the Company's affairs made by the Chairman at a General Court.
Mss Eur G37/13/12 ff.8-9 : "Copy of a Proclamation issued at Calcutta by the Governor and Council dated 18 May 1768".
Mss Eur G37/13/12 ff.10-11 : Specimen attestation of enlistment in the Company's forces.
Mss Eur G37/13/12 ff.12-13 : Notes upon charges laid against Clive, including those relating to the Inland Trade, the creation of…
Mss Eur G37/13/12 ff.14-15 : "Governor Johnstone's Declaration to the Committee of Correspondence 20 Dec 1771 as received from him the 31st…
Mss Eur G37/13/12 f.16 : Draft letter to Lieutenant Angursteen giving orders to take Captain Vernon and Lieutenant Francis Robertson into custody.
Mss Eur G37/13/12 f.17 : Note of an agreement that all European residents shall account for themselves and give notice of their authorisation to trade.
